Observational Study on Early Predictors of Necrotizing Enterocolitis in Neonates

This study aims to find early signs of Necrotizing Enterocolitis (NEC), a serious gut condition, in premature and low birth weight babies. Researchers will observe infants in the Neonatal Intensive Care Unit (NICU) to see if non-invasive measurements and certain markers in the body can predict NEC before symptoms appear. The goal is to identify babies at risk early so that future treatments can be developed to prevent the disease from getting worse. You might be eligible if your baby was born at 30 weeks gestation or less, or weighed 1500 grams or less at birth. The study is looking to enroll up to 450 infants, with a focus on comparing babies who develop NEC with healthy controls. The main thing being measured is splanchnic tissue oxygenation, which is the oxygen level in the gut.

Study design
This is an observational study, meaning researchers will watch and collect information without giving any specific treatments. It plans to enroll up to 450 premature and low birth weight infants.

Eligibility criteria

Inclusion

Infants born at ≤30 weeks gestational age and/or
Infants with a birth weight ≤1500 grams

Exclusion

gestational age at birth greater than 30 weeks
obvious dysmorphic syndromes
any abdominal wall defect including omphalocele or gastroschisis
any known intestinal atresia
complex cardiac abnormalities
any known lethal chromosomal abnormalities
